PRACTICAL DETAILS

The estate offers both outdoor and indoor spaces suitable for symbolic or civil ceremonies, set against panoramic views of Chianti’s rolling hills. All elements are curated to bring ease and character to your celebration.

Villa Dianella’s extensive gardens and estate spaces can accommodate larger celebrations, including outdoor receptions overlooking vineyards or dinners in grand indoor halls.

Situated near Vinci and less than an hour from Florence, the villa offers both privacy and ease of access — ideal for international travel and regional exploration by your guests.

With a selection of spacious suites — each with panoramic views — the venue allows your guests to stay on site and savor the slow rhythm of Tuscany for several days.

Culinary experiences at Villa Dianella reflect the estate’s soul: seasonal, local, and elevated by its own wines and olive oil. The on-site restaurant and farm shop add layers of meaning to meals shared with loved ones.

Truffle Hunting & Tuscan Gastronomy

In the rolling countryside surrounding Villa Dianella, the earth hides one of Tuscany’s most prized treasures – truffles.

For couples who wish to extend their celebration into something truly memorable, private truffle hunting can be arranged with a local expert and trained dogs. It is not a staged attraction, but an authentic countryside ritual followed by a refined tasting experience.

The estate’s kitchen embraces truffles with quiet confidence. From handmade pasta to the most delicate beef tartare enriched with freshly shaved truffle, the flavours here are unapologetically Tuscan – honest, earthy, and deeply satisfying.

Cooking Classes: Pasta, Pizza & BBQ Evenings

A wedding in Tuscany should never be confined to a single evening.

Villa Dianella offers private culinary experiences ideal for welcome dinners, after-wedding gatherings or intimate family days:

  • Handmade pasta workshops with the estate’s chef
  • Traditional wood-fired pizza evenings
  • Relaxed countryside BBQ feasts
  • Wine-paired tasting dinners under the open sky
